Siri AI in iOS 27 can use personal context to help find information stored across your iPhone. That means you can ask for a particular photo, an old email or a note without necessarily remembering exactly where it was saved.
Rather than relying on a precise filename or subject line, you can describe what you remember in natural language and give Siri useful context such as a person, place, event or approximate time.
Personal-context features require the new Siri AI experience on a compatible device. Availability depends on language and region.
How to ask Siri AI to find your personal information in iOS 27
- Open Siri AI using your preferred Siri method or the Siri app.
- Ask for the item you are trying to find in natural language.
- Include any details you remember, such as who sent an email, where a photo was taken or what a note was about.
- Review the results Siri provides.
- Ask a follow-up question to narrow the search if necessary.
- Tap the relevant result to open it in Photos, Mail, Notes or the appropriate app.
If Siri returns too many possibilities, adding another detail from the original item can help narrow the request.
